Phylogenetic analysis and taxonomic distinction of six genera of pathogenic scuticociliates (Protozoa, Ciliophora) inferred from small-subunit rRNA gene sequences
TL;DR: This study sequenced the small-subunit rRNA gene of six species of scuticociliates, Uronemella parafilificum, Metanophrys sinensis, Parauronema longum, Cohnilembus verminus, Porpostoma notata and Ancistrum crassum, the last two of which have not been studied previously using molecular analyses.

Molecular interaction analysis of Sulawesi propolis compounds with SARS-CoV-2 main protease as preliminary study for COVID-19 drug discovery
Muhamad Sahlan,Rafidha Irdiani,Darin Flamandita,Reza Aditama,Saleh A. Al-Farraj,Mohammad Javed Ansari,Apriliana Cahya Khayrani,Diah Kartika Pratami,Kenny Lischer +8 more
TL;DR: Two compounds, namely glyasperin A and broussoflavonol F, are potential drug candidates for COVID-19 based on their binding affinity and ability to interact with His41 and Cys145 as catalytic sites and displayed favorable interaction profiles with SARS-CoV-2 main protease.

Further analyses on the phylogeny of the subclass Scuticociliatia (Protozoa, Ciliophora) based on both nuclear and mitochondrial data.
Tengteng Zhang,Xinpeng Fan,Feng Gao,Feng Gao,Saleh A. Al-Farraj,Hamed A. El-Serehy,Weibo Song,Weibo Song +7 more
TL;DR: 72 new sequences are characterized, including 40 mitochondrial cytochrome oxidase c subunit I (COI) sequences, 29 mitochondrial small sub unit ribosomal DNA sequences and three small subunit ribosome DNA sequences from 47 isolates of 44 morphospecies are characterized and mitochondrial genes support the monophyly of the order Philasterida.
